Output d694bca23c5d982d68a9e8a83e5f1704c2b1b125d88f8213e742e975d1241da7:0

value
505939287
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9c277f10e15db0d600d8d665c73d9535ce4befa OP_EQUAL
address
MPNmPkzayhdD57EAegY2jNU4M5VmjEVLL5
transaction
d694bca23c5d982d68a9e8a83e5f1704c2b1b125d88f8213e742e975d1241da7
spent
true